The authors report assessment of abnormal ocular movements in three patients after organoarsenic poisoning from diphenylarsinic acid. The characteristic and principal sign is upward gaze-evoked nystagmus. Moreover, vertical gaze holding impairment was shown by electronystagmography on direct current recording.

We noted a new clinical syndrome with prominent cerebellar symptoms in apartment building residents in Kamisu, Japan. The well that provided drinking water contained diphenylarsinic acid, a degradation product of diphenylcyanoarsine or diphenylchloroarsine, which were developed for use as chemical weapons, inducing severe vomiting and sneezing. Characteristics of diphenylarsinic acid poisoning include brainstem-cerebellar and cerebral symptoms.

In order to clarify the clinical and genetic features of SCA6, we retrospectively analyzed 140 patients. We observed an inverse correlation between the age of onset and the length of the expanded allele, and also between the age of onset and the sum of CAG repeats in the normal and the expanded alleles. The ages of onset of four homozygous patients correlated better with the sum of CAG repeats in both alleles rather than with the expanded allele calculated from heterozygous SCA6 subjects.

We report a 52 year-old man presenting with an acute considerable hair loss induced by carbamazepine (CBZ). The remarkable scalp hair loss started within a week after CBZ administration. There was no evidence of dermatitis or allergic reaction, or other cause for the hair loss.

We report the histopathological and immunohistochemical findings from the brain of an elderly patient diagnosed with Parkinson's disease (PD). Neuropathological examination revealed moderate neuronal cell loss and astrocytosis in the substantia nigra. Lewy bodies were found in many sites characteristic for PD, including the substantia nigra, locus coeruleus, hypothalamus, substantia innominata, pontine raphe nucleus, and dorsal motor vagal nucleus, cingulate and insular cortices.

Machado-Joseph disease/spinocerebellar ataxia-3 (MJD/SCA-3) is an inherited neurodegenerative disorder caused by expansion of the polyglutamine stretch in the MJD gene-encoded protein ataxin-3. The truncated form of mutated ataxin-3 causes aggregation and cell death in vitro and in vivo. Abnormal conformation and misfolding of the pathological protein are assumed critical to pathogenesis.

We evaluated re-expression of dystrophin, alpha-sarcoglycan and beta-dystroglycan in regenerating skeletal muscles of rats after cardiotoxin-induced myonecrosis in order to understand the dynamic behaviour of these proteins during the regeneration process. Immunohistochemical staining of these proteins almost disappeared in the sarcolemma of necrotic fibers on the 1st day, and was obscured due to non-specific staining on the 3rd day. Dystrophin was labeled faintly at the sarcolemma of regenerating muscle fibers on the 5th day.
